Scheme Name: 1. Micro-Credit Finance (MCF)
2. Mahilla Samridhi Yojna (MSY)

State: Chandigarh

Description of the Scheme: Social Welfare, Women & Child Development, Chandigarh Administration CSCBCFMDC (Chandigarh Scheduled Castes, Backward Classes and Minorities Finance and Development Corporation)

Eligibility Criteria:

  • SHGs and women entrepreneur from backward sections of the society are only eligible to draw the benefit of MSY loan
  • Woman beneficiary of the minimum age of 18 years
  • Beneficiary falling under the BPL category
  • Annual income of the beneficiary should be less Rs. 3 lakh per annum

Nature & Mode of Assistance: Maximum loan is available Rs. 30,000 per beneficiary.
- Rate of interest: 5% per annum.
- Repayment period: 3 years
Mahilla Samridhi Yojna (MSY):- Loan is provided to Women Safai karamcharis and their dependents daughters upto Rs. 30,000 per beneficiaries.
- Rate of interest: 4% per annum.
- Repayment period: 3 years

How to apply: Application forms can be had free of cost from the office of Corporation.

Whom to Contact: Chandigarh Scheduled Castes, Backward Classes and Minorities Finance and Development Corporation
